AZSuite — Aviation Maintenance, Logbook, and Operations

Welcome. AZSuite is a unified platform for pilots, aircraft owners, repair shops, flight clubs, and experimental builders. It tracks your flight time, your aircraft's airworthiness, and everything in between.
